Development of plug-in boards

For an R&D platform based on the SAM E54 Xplained PRO, we would like to make several (starting with 6) plug-in boards.
The boards should be placed on one of the 3 headers of the Xplained.
We have divided boards into 3 categories.
Power supply, DCD converters (±48V or +40V or ±24V, 3V3, VREF 2.5, 1.25V, etc.).
Driver OUTPUT
User Interface and related
For the first 4 boards (option 1 and 2), there are already schematics that can be used. These are already R&D PCBA files in use, but now we want to split them into partial boards as well.
User Interface boards could be very simple, like a button, LED, header, screw terminal, etc.
On request, new plug-in boards will need to be designed and created.
All of this must be done with a program that is compatible with PADS Professional.
